Sad news about Doorstep Saturdays

2016-07-21

It is with regret that Donnington Doorstep have made the decision to stop running our Saturday Drop-In sessions. Our funding situation following recent cuts means that we cannot maintain our current opening hours, so we have chosen to close on Saturdays because of the lower average visitor numbers.

We are grateful to the fantastic staff and families who have made our Saturdays so fun, and we do hope we can re-open the session in future. In the meantime we are open this Saturday 23 July, and then for a last time on Saturday August 6. Please head here for a full list of days Doorstep is closed over the summer.

It is tough to find funding for stay and play sessions, but we know our visitors love them. So we encourage all families who can afford to do so to make a donation each time they visit.
